Settling Foundation Service in Newton County, GA
Settling foundation services address issues related to uneven or shifting foundations in residential properties. These services typically involve assessing the extent of the settlement, stabilizing the affected areas, and implementing solutions such as underpinning or piering to restore stability. Projects often include addressing c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and other structural concerns caused by soil movement or changes in moisture levels beneath the foundation. Property owners usually seek this service to prevent further damage, improve safety, and maintain the value of their homes.
Before requesting settling foundation services, property owners should understand the signs indicating foundation movement, such as c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and uneven floors. It is also helpful to know the history of the property’s soil conditions and any recent changes in landscaping or moisture levels around the home. Clear communication about the specific issues observed and the history of the property can assist in determining the most appropriate stabilization approach.

Common Settling Foundation Service Jobs
Foundation stabilization - techniques to prevent further shifting or settling of a building’s foundation.
Pier and beam repair - fixing or replacing support piers to restore stability to raised structures.
Slab leveling - raising uneven concrete slabs to improve safety and appearance.
Wall underpinning - reinforcing or extending foundation walls to improve strength and prevent movement.
Soil stabilization - improving soil conditions around the foundation to reduce shifting risks.
Crack repair - sealing and reinforcing fo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ion and structural issues.
Settling Foundation Service Questions
What causes foundation settling? Foundation settling often occurs due to soil movement, moisture changes, or improper initial construction, leading to uneven support for the structure.
How can I tell if my foundation is settling? Signs include u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, and sticking doors or windows.
What types of projects typically need settling foundation services? Common projects include leveling uneven floors, repairing wall cracks, and stabilizing sinking foundations.
What should property owners know before starting a settling foundation project? Proper assessment and planning are essential to determine the best stabilization method for the specific property conditions.
